Ingredients:
- 18lbs of green ham
- 1 dessert tablespoon of nitrate
- 1lbs of brown sugar
- Salt
- Black pepper
Directions:
- On each 18lbs of green hams, add 1 dessert tablespoon of nitrate
- Add 1 lbs of brown sugar
- Make sure to cover fleshly side of the ham and the hock
- Cover the fleshly side with 1/2 inches thick of salt
- Pack it in a containers/tubs for 3-6 weeks
- Before smoking the ham, rub off all the salt
- Season well with black pepper particularly around the bone and hock
- Hang up and drain for 2 weeks
- Smoke with green wood 8 weeks, until the rind is brown

Ingredients:
- A fillet of pork
- Salt
- Black pepper
- 2 dozen red apple
- Nutmeg
- Sugar
- Lemon
Directions:
Apple
- Have the 2 dozen of red apple pared, cored, and sliced/ quartered
- Sweeten them with sugar and flavored with lemon
Pork
- Season the fillet of pork with salt and black pepper
- Take out the bone and fill it up with stewed apple that are seasoned with nutmeg and sugar, with bits of the rind of a lemon
- Put the pork in a large pot or iron bake oven
- Fill it up with the cut apple in the remaining spaces
- Add just enough water in the pot to keep it from burning
- Stew or bake for 3 hours
- Serve with ready

Ingredients:
- 2 Eggs
- 2 Tbsp Milk
- 1 cup of Rice
- 1/2 cup of Frozen Mixed Vegetable (Carrots, peas, corn, etc.)
- 1/2 Onion
- Vegetable Oil
- Butter
- Salt
- Black Pepper
- Soy Sauce
- Ketchup
- 1 1/2 cup of Chicken or Sliced Beef
Directions:
Fried Rice
- Chop the onions into fine pieces
- Cut the chicken or beef into 1/2 inches small pieces
- Heat up a non-stick pan with vegetable oil over medium high heat and saute the onions until it's soften
- Add chicken or beef, and cook it till it isn't pink anymore
- Add the mixed vegetables, and season with salt and black pepper
- Add rice, and evenly spread it around the pan
- Season with 1 tbsp of ketchup and 1 tbsp of soy sauce. Make sure everything is evenly mixed
- Transfer fried rice onto a plate
Omelette
- In a small bowl, whisk the 2 egg, and add 1 tbsp of milk.
- Butter the non-stick pan
- Add the mixture onto a non-stick pan over medium high heat
- Tilt pan so all of the bottom pan is covered with egg, and lower the heat
- Wait till the top part is mostly solid
- Transfer the omelette over the fried rice
- Add ketchup on top
